Instructions
Mix the Dough
- Preheat your oven to 375°F (190°C) and line a baking sheet with parchment paper.
- In a large bowl, mix 2 cups self-rising flour and 1 cup Greek yogurt until a dough forms.
- If too sticky, add flour one tablespoon at a time.
Shape the Bagels
- Turn dough onto a floured surface and knead for 3-4 minutes until smooth.
- Divide into 6 pieces, roll each into a ball, then poke a hole through the center.
- Stretch holes to about 2 inches wide.
Add Egg Wash
- Beat 1 egg in a small bowl and brush over the tops of each bagel. This gives them a beautiful golden color when baked.
- Add toppings like sesame seeds or everything seasoning if desired.
Bake
- Place bagels on the baking sheet and bake for 22-25 minutes until golden brown. They should sound hollow when tapped.
- Cool for 5-10 minutes before slicing and serving.

Expert Tips for Perfect 3 Ingredient Greek Yogurt Bagels
Want your 3 ingredient Greek yogurt bagels to come out just right; light, chewy, and golden every time? Here are a few tried-and-true tips that make all the difference:
- Temperature Matters: Always start with a fully preheated oven. Most home ovens aren’t as precise as we’d like, so an oven thermometer is your best friend; even a small difference can affect the rise and browning of your bagels.
- Mix Gently, Not Madly: These aren't your classic knead-all-day breads. When making 3 ingredient Greek yogurt bagels, mix the dough just until it comes together; overworking it can lead to dense, chewy-in-a-bad-way bagels.
- Size Those Holes Generously: It’s tempting to shape small, tidy rings; but trust me, the holes shrink by about 30% in the oven; what feels oversized before baking ends up just right.
- Check Your Flour: Don’t let expired self-rising flour sabotage your effort. Fresh flour means active leavening power; without it, your 3 ingredient Greek yogurt bagels may turn out flat and disappointingly dense.

Substitutions for Every Diet
One of the best things about 3 ingredient Greek yogurt bagels is how adaptable they are; with a few simple swaps, you can make them work for almost any dietary need.
- Gluten-Free Option: Use a good 1:1 gluten-free flour blend that includes xanthan gum; it helps mimic the structure of regular flour so your bagels still hold their shape and chew.
- Dairy-Free Version: Thick coconut yogurt can stand in for Greek yogurt; the texture might be slightly softer, but it still makes a tasty batch of 3 ingredient Greek yogurt bagels.
- Lower Protein Alternative: If you don’t need the protein boost, regular yogurt will do in a pinch; just note that the texture of your 3 ingredient Greek yogurt bagels may be a bit less sturdy and rich.

Recipe Variations and Dietary Modifications
One of the best things about 3 ingredient Greek yogurt bagels is how easy they are to customize. Whether you’re eating for health, flavor, or fun, there’s a version that fits.
Healthy Twists
- Whole Wheat Option: Swap half the self-rising flour with whole wheat for added fiber and a nutty depth.
- Cinnamon-Sweet Version: Stir in 1 teaspoon cinnamon and 2 tablespoon sugar for a cozy breakfast bagel.
- Everything Style: Mix 2 tablespoon of everything bagel seasoning right into the dough; flavor in every bite.
Weight-Conscious Options
These 3 ingredient Greek yogurt bagels are naturally lighter; about 180 calories and 8g of protein each.
- Weight Watchers Friendly: Typically 5–6 points, depending on your plan.
- Air Fryer Method: Cook at 350°F for 12–15 minutes; flip halfway for golden perfection.
Lower-Carb Idea
Looking to lighten the carbs? Try replacing half the flour with almond flour or a low-carb blend; texture may vary, but many love the results.

Storage and Meal Prep Tips
Want your 3 ingredient Greek yogurt bagels to stay fresh and ready when you are? Here’s how to store and prep like a pro:
Short-Term
Keep them in an airtight container at room temp for up to 3 days; wrap individually in plastic to keep them soft.
Freezing
Freeze for up to 3 months. Slice before freezing; wrap each bagel, then store in a freezer-safe bag.
- To Reheat: Toast straight from frozen or thaw for 30 minutes and warm in a 300°F oven.
Meal Prep
Double your batch on Sunday; freeze half for grab-and-go breakfasts. 3 ingredient Greek yogurt bagels toast up beautifully and taste bakery-fresh every time.

It happened one chilly morning when I was rushing through my usual batch of 3 ingredient Greek yogurt bagels. I grabbed the yogurt straight from the fridge and dove into mixing; only to end up with stiff dough and bagels that baked up denser than usual. Lesson learned: cold yogurt is not your friend when it comes to pillowy-soft results.
Now, I always let my Greek yogurt sit at room temp for 15–20 minutes before mixing; or give it a quick warm-up in the microwave. And here's the second part of the secret: full-fat Greek yogurt. It makes your 3 ingredient Greek yogurt bagels richer, more tender, and seriously bakery-worthy. Try it once, and you'll never go back.
